Kolawole Olawuyi popularly known as Kola Olawuyi....


was one of Nigeria’s most fearless and unconventional journalists. 


He was especially known for covering mysterious, spiritual, and hidden societal issues across the Southwest, 


including Abeokuta.


He became famous in the early 1990s after creating a unique radio program called Iriri Aye. 


It focused on real-life stories...


They explored strange, shocking, and sometimes frightening sides of society that many people preferred to avoid.


Later, he expanded his work into television with a program called Nkan Nbe,


 which aired on stations like Ogun State Broadcasting Corporation (OGBC)


 in Abeokuta, 


Airing both on LTV and Galaxy TV. 


This move brought his work closer to the people, 


making his stories even more powerful and widely followed.


Unlike regular journalists, 


Kola Olawuyi built his reputation on investigating mystery-related issues. 


He focused on things many people feared to even mention, r!tual k!ll!ngs, 0ccult practices,


 secret soc!eties,


 f@ke pastors,


 spiritual man!pulation,

 k!dnappers, 


and hidden cr!me networks.

Because of the nature of his work,


 Kola Olawuyi became a controversial figure.


Some people admired his courage and saw him as a voice of truth.


Others believed he had supernatural powers himself.


Many even accused him of being involved in occult practices.....


claims he strongly denied.


He also investigated powerful religious figures....


including controversial pastors. 


This made his work even more sensitive,


 more dangerous, and more unpredictable.


Kola Olawuyi d!ed on March 3, 2007, at the age of 44. 


His de@th shocked many Nigerians, especially his followers in Abeokuta and beyond.


 

Up till today, the cause of his de@th remains unclear.


Some say it was !llness.


Others believe it was connected to the last case he was investigating before his de@th.


 It was said that he was working on "Ajale"


an  underground network linked to r!tual activities and k!llings,


 something many believed involved powerful and shady politicians.
